> If you need SAR clone - you are out of luck (for now). AFAIK not all
> needed information is collected and exported from kernel even.
...

Nonsense: just install sysstat-3.2 and there you go. You can find it
on any Metalab mirror. Patches for enhanced disk stats for 2.3.x are
not included, but 2.2.14 is. The author just waits for Stephens sard
patches to make it into the kernel proper...
